どのようにMoodleをアップグレードしますか? ファイルを上書きするだけですか?

未知のエラーを引き起こす可能性があるため、ファイルは上書きしないでください。処理を進める前に、アップグレードドキュメンテーションをお読みください。

「このセッションでアップグレードはすでに実行されています。お待ちください! (Upgrade already running in this session, please wait!)」というメッセージが表示されました。

Most likely you refreshed the page before the completion message. If you are absolutely sure that there are no upgrade processes active (php and/or mysql), you can click on "!!!" and restart the upgrade.

Note: If you click on "'!!!" or try to restart the upgrade from another browser, there is a chance that your data in the database could be corrupted. If this happens, you will need to restore the database from sql dump and then restart the upgrade and wait - the process can take several hours on large sites.

Moodle 2にアップグレードしましたが、ファイルがないというエラーが多数表示されました。

Check whether the files were also missing in the Moodle 1.9 site. Often problems, which on first sight seem to be caused by the upgrade, actually existed in the 1.9 site.

Can I upgrade more than one version at a time?

You can only upgrade to Moodle 2.3 from Moodle 2.2.

You can only upgrade to Moodle 2.2 from Moodle 1.9 or later.

For information on upgrading from versions of Moodle prior to 1.9, see the section 'Upgrading more than one version' in the Moodle 2.2 documentation Upgrading.

Can I upgrade to 2.2 from 1.9.4 or is it better to upgrade first to the latest 1.9.x?

It is better to upgrade to latest current stable before going to next branch, the same for add-on plugins; upgrading from early stable branches usually works but there is no guarantee.
